What does a Client Delivery Director do?

A Client Delivery Director oversees the successful delivery of products or services to clients, ensuring projects are completed on time, within scope, and to the client's satisfaction. They manage client relationships, lead cross-functional teams, and coordinate resources to meet contractual obligations and service level agreements. Additionally, they address any issues that arise during the delivery process and work proactively to improve client experience and operational efficiency.

How does a Client Delivery Director typically collaborate with internal teams to ensure project success?

A Client Delivery Director works closely with cross-functional teams, such as project managers, account executives, and technical specialists, to align resources and project goals with client expectations. They facilitate regular status meetings, help resolve bottlenecks, and ensure all stakeholders are informed and engaged throughout the delivery process. This role often involves balancing client needs with team capacity, fostering open communication, and proactively identifying risks to maintain project timelines and quality standards. Effective collaboration is crucial for building trust with both clients and internal teams, leading to successful project outcomes.

What is the difference between Client Delivery Director vs Project Manager?

AspectClient Delivery DirectorProject Manager
Primary FocusOversees client relationships and delivery strategiesManages specific projects' scope, schedule, and resources
ResponsibilitiesEnsures overall client satisfaction and delivery successExecutes project plans, manages teams, and controls budgets
CredentialsTypically requires extensive experience in delivery and client managementOften requires PMP or similar project management certifications
Work EnvironmentSenior leadership, client-facing, strategicProject teams, operational, tactical

The main difference is that a Client Delivery Director focuses on strategic client relationships and overall delivery success, while a Project Manager handles the day-to-day management of individual projects. Both roles require strong communication and organizational skills, but the Director operates at a higher, more strategic level.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Client Delivery Director,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Client Delivery Director, you need strong project management expertise, deep industry knowledge, and a background in business administration or related fields. Familiarity with project management tools (such as Jira or Asana), CRM systems, and often certifications like PMP or ITIL are typically required. Exceptional leadership, negotiation, and communication skills set top performers apart, enabling them to manage teams and client relationships effectively. These skills and qualities are crucial for ensuring projects are delivered on time, within budget, and to the client's satisfaction, driving retention and organizational success.
